Old Smuggler Blended Scotch Whisky is a classic and affordable Scotch whisky with a long history, dating back to the early 19th century. Originally created in the 1830s by a company called "George Ballantine & Son," the Old Smuggler brand has been known for its smooth and easy-drinking character. Its name, "Old Smuggler," is a nod to the whisky-smuggling traditions of Scotland during times when whisky was heavily taxed or banned.
Old Smuggler is a blended Scotch whisky, meaning it combines both single malt whiskies and grain whiskies to create a smooth, balanced product. The blend typically features a mixture of malt whisky from Speyside and other regions, along with lighter grain whiskies, giving it a flavor profile that’s approachable for both beginners and experienced whisky drinkers.
The taste of Old Smuggler is often described as mellow, with a slight sweetness, light fruitiness, and hints of vanilla and honey. It has a gentle smokiness, but it’s not overpowering, making it an easy-drinking whisky. The finish is usually smooth with a subtle touch of spice and oak.
Old Smuggler is often enjoyed neat, on the rocks, or in cocktails like the classic Whisky Sour or Old Fashioned. It is a popular choice for those looking for a value-oriented whisky that still offers a pleasant experience.
